Fortran编程全面指南文档介绍
欢迎来到《Fortran编程全面指南》资源页面!这份详尽的文档旨在帮助开发者,尤其是那些对科学计算和工程领域感兴趣的朋友们,深入了解并熟练掌握Fortran这一历史悠久且功能强大的编程语言。Fortran(FORmula TRANslation的缩写),自1950年代诞生以来,一直活跃于高效率数值计算和大规模数据处理的核心。
内容概览
引言
- 历史背景:简述Fortran的发展历程及其在现代科学计算中的地位。
环境搭建
- 编译器选择:详细介绍如何安装和配置主流Fortran编译器,如gfortran和Intel Fortran Compiler。
- 开发环境设置:步骤指导,确保你的系统已准备就绪,能顺利进行Fortran开发。
基础语法精要
- 变量与数据类型:讲解Fortran中的基本变量类型,涵盖整型、浮点型、复数及逻辑型数据。
- 数组与矩阵操作:深入理解Fortran如何高效处理数组,包括多维数组的声明和操作。
- 流程控制:从简单到复杂,覆盖IF语句、CASE选择、循环(DO循环)等结构,助你控制程序流向。
实战编程技巧
- 编写计算程序:通过实践案例,展示如何用Fortran编写计算密集型任务的程序。
- 编译与执行:手把手教学,指导如何编译代码并运行你的第一个Fortran程序。
- 调试与优化:介绍基本的调试工具和策略,以及性能优化的方法论,确保程序的健壮与高效。
高级主题前瞻
- 指针与内存管理、模块和程序单元、平行计算能力(OpenMP、MPI)的初步介绍,为进阶学习者铺设道路。
为什么选择Fortran
尽管有许多新兴的编程语言,但Fortran因其在数值分析、物理学、气象学等领域内的高效表现而备受青睐。它的设计特别适合进行大型数学模型的构建与模拟,拥有天然的优势。
结语
《Fortran编程全面指南.docx》是入门至精通Fortran旅程的宝贵伴侣。无论你是初学者还是希望深化理解的老手,这份指南都将引领你探索Fortran的强大世界。准备好,让我们一起揭开科学计算的大门,挖掘Fortran编程的艺术与科学!
请注意,阅读此文档前,请确保具备基础的计算机知识和对编程的基本兴趣,这将有助于你更好地吸收其中的内容。立即开始你的Fortran之旅吧!